One of the first things that you can do yourself to improve your car’s look is to paint its body. This not only improves the car’s image but also increases the durability of the body of your vehicle; this is because a good quality coat of paint protects the body from rust. Always opt for using the best quality of paint available, the better the quality. The less you would later have to worry about maintaining your car’s body. A painting job is indeed not a difficult or complicated job, but it does require time and patience, so if you are not confident about committing this way to the job, you can get it done professionally.

The following are the steps that you must remember when you paint the body of the car. Firstly, remove all dust, grease or rust and other such contaminants from the surface of the body of the car. After these are removed, wipe it clean with a solvent. After this, spot rub the body to clear any kind of corrosion and then let the body become dry. If you are working on base metal, apply a thin coat of etching primer for better anchorage. Leave this to dry overnight, follow this with a light scruff using emery paper; the, clean again. This must be followed by the application of a single coat of thinned paint, usually known as PS Grey or PS off-white. This should be allowed to dry overnight as well. The body then needs to be kept wet and then rub the body with 600 Grade paper. The next important thing to do is, to rectify any damage on the metal surface; this can be done using putty. The second coat of the PS Grey or PS off-white can be applied after this. This should also be left to dry overnight. Finally, the first coat of the final paint that you have chosen for your car needs to be applied, but thin this with a thinner. This then needs to be dried and wet flat with 800 grade paper. This must be followed by the application of the second coat, thinned as before. This should also be dried overnight. After this has again been cleaned and dried, the final coat must be thinned and applied to the city. Again, dry it overnight. The body should then be hand polished using a rubbing and silicon compound. This should be enough for a good paint job for your car.

Besides, painting the body of your car, there are other things you can do, even to an old car, to make it look admirable again. For example, you can follow these procedures to restore the gloss of the body of an old car. Firstly, wash and dry the car well. If the existing paint of the car has obtained a white hazy look, use high quality polishes that contain, mild abrasives, this will do the job of removing the top layer of dead paint. If you actually look at the paintwork through a microscope, you would see that the body looks like a geographical scene of mountains and valleys. The abrasive type cleanser will smoothen out the peaks and help fill in the valleys that have formed over the years. These cleaners are usually described as being small, medium or heavy cut. A chemical cleaner can also be used; these gently yet effectively remove old wax and contaminants which are there in the old paint. These kinds of cleaners are also very effective in removing stains, bird droppings and tar etc. But what you must do is wax your car immediately after you have cleaned or polished it in order to protect the newly exposed paint layer. This slows the oil evaporation from the new layer and also maintains the shine.

The Sun control film for example, serves the purpose of reducing heat and ultraviolet rays in the car. For automobiles the film comes in premium and economy segments. Not only do these shade window panes of vehicles and add to the sleek look of the car, it also has other benefits. It, saves energy, improves fuel efficiency, reduces the load on the air conditioner inside the car, eliminates glare that could affect the driver negatively. Provides privacy as well as boosts aesthetics. However, such tinted glasses should not be so dark that they obscure the driver’s vision.

Here are some tips on how to keep your automobile air conditioner in top condition. Always get the condenser cleaned during time of normal servicing of your vehicle. A dirty condenser will result in less cooling of the car and will cause the air conditioner to constantly trip. Clean the evaporator periodically to remove dust and foreign particles. A clogged evaporator will again result in les cooling and also less airflow. Do not operate the air conditioner without a refrigerant in the system. This will cause the compressor to fail prematurely.

Just in case you aren’t attentive enough with your garage door or during parking, your car might be in at risk of being stolen. However, today you have a vast range of foolproof security systems to choose from which will help protect your vehicle better. These range from the regular car alarm systems to central locking systems with impact sensors on the gear and the locks. Apart from these there are also the hi-tech telephone digital pad systems as well as paging security systems. The most commonly used accessory for car protection is the central locking with anti-theft alarm. In this, a single remote button locks all the doors including the boot and the ignition is cut off. The advanced versions of these include the impact sensor alarms. These also provide features such as car finder, stereo protection and engine immobilizers. There are even high end sophisticated security gadgets with mind boggling features. The anti-theft paging systems are one such feature. In this system, the car owner is given a pager with an alarm system. If someone is trying to tinker with the vehicle, the car owner will receive a message on his pager with the information that somebody is tampering with the car, of course the pager has to be within a certain distance of the car for the service to function. There are also related systems, such as the remote start system. This allows the car owner to start the engine of the vehicle from a distance, let’s say from inside your house. This way, you can switch the air conditioner and other required features on prior to stepping inside the car, and have the car ready and waiting. Thus, one has the luxury of getting into a cool interior.

Power windows are the other feature that you could install, and this feature has also been around for a while. These are very similar to manual windows but instead of having to crank the window up or down, power windows have an automatic mechanism to do the job for you. This mechanism is controlled by switches located near the driver as well as on each side window for the passengers individually. An important feature of these power windows is that they cannot be forced open because a gear in the electric mechanism has a self locking feature.

You could also replace the old wheels of your car with new alloy wheels which will not only increase the visual appeal of your vehicle but will also improve the performance of your car, by virtue of it becoming lighter, having stiffer resistance to deformation and lower rolling resistance. These wheels are available for all kinds of vehicles and of every design. If this becomes too expensive a venture for you, you could also settle for fancy wheel caps of metal or sturdy plastic. These wheel caps of good quality import a sporty feel for your car and are also easy to clean. However, make sure that these have air vents to help cool the brake drums.

Bull bars and Nudge bars are other useful accessories that you could use. Bull bars are the front guards, a mounting system designed to ensure maximum strength in case of direct or side impact on the car. A good Bull bar has unmatched structural integrity, precise fit and innovative style and shape. The concept originated in Australia, where, as the name suggests these bars acted as guards against collisions with animals on isolated sections of the road. In the event of a vehicle hitting an animal by accident, a bull bar would provide the vehicle’s radiator protection from damage. However, now Bull bars have become popular accessories for every car, whether in Australia or not. However, these are the following are the disadvantage of installing bull bars and therefore read through these carefully before you decide on installing them. For many light weight vehicles, a Bull bar is inappropriate because the mounting points are not strong enough in a crash. Due to the added weight, there is also an increase in fuel consumption. There is also a more rapid increase in the wearing out of the tires. The Bull bar most importantly must not hinder the visibility of headlights, the parking lights or other such important lights. For city or suburban use, the Nudge bar is an excellent alternative for a Bull bar. These provide protection for the radiator, but are less likely to cause injury or have a detrimental effect in a crash situation.

You could also install a shift kit in your car, to make your driving experience better. This is unique only to manually transmitted cars of course. This device replaces the usual gear selector, thereby it shortens the throws of selecting the gears and thus allows an experienced driver to reduce the shift time between each gear and thus helps him to shift gears more efficiently and easily. The shift kit is also useful for those cars that run on automatic transmissions as well. In these types of cars the mechanism of automatic gear shifting often goes into two gears at once while it is shifting from one gear to the other, thus causing a shift overlap. In such cases, if a shift kit is already installed, the kit can prevent this shift overlap from taking place.

The Vinyl roof is perhaps the most used covering designed for cars, especially the sports cars, not necessarily for luxury models. This kind of covering was initially designed to give the look of a convertible to those cars which had fixed roof; however now it is has become a style statement for several of its owners. There are four different variants for the vinyl roofs. The Full Vinyl roofs are the ones that are most commonly seen, where the vinyl covering covers the entire roof of the car. The windshield pillars may or may not be covered by these covers, but the C pillars are. The Halo is the type of Vinyl covering that is similar to the Full vinyl covering, but it doesn’t cover the windshield or the side windows. This therefore allows the “halo” of the painted steel metal to be visible between the glass and the vinyl cover. The Canopy is the style of Vinyl covering that covers only the front half of the car, usually it ends at the end of the rear view mirrors. The Landau is the exact opposite of the canopy style. This covers the rear half of the top of the car.
